Default what do you guys think of these rims? will they fit right?

SpeedMaster SM-058
15" x 7.0

and +31 offset on 205/50/15 tires

Will I have any problems (rubbing,etc) with these sizes?

I've got the 15x7 +31 SM-058 (they're the exact same wheel as the Black Racing Pro N1 by the way -- mine even came with Black Racing stickers on them) w/205/55/15 Falken Ziex 512s in gunmetal w/polished lips on my BCP box. Love em. I added OTG shims in the rear to get them closer to flush. I'm riding on Tein S-tech springs and like the ride and perfect drop. It's still a very conservative set-up, but since I daily drive my box its perfect for me.
